Yelp Adds GoFundMe Donation Button For Struggling Local Businesses

From PC Mag: Businesses forced to shut down or scale back during the COVID-19 pandemic are getting a little help from their friends at Yelp and GoFundMe. Independent operators can now launch fundraisers and accept donations directly through their Yelp profile.

The 2020 Tokyo Olympics have been postponed

From The Verge: The 2020 Summer Olympic Games, scheduled to open in Tokyo on July 24th, have been postponed due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
